Eligibility for Gratuity. … WebJan 31, 2024 · Total Gratuity Payable = (Last Drawn Monthly Salary) x (15/26) x (Number of years of service completed). For example, if you joined service in 2013 and resigned in 2024 with a monthly salary of Rs. 50,000 (in 2015), your gratuity will be calculated as follows: – (15/26* Rs. 50,000)*5 = Rs. 1,44,230. WebThe Act provides for payment of gratuity at the rate of 15 days wage s for each completed year of service subject to a maximum of Rs. ten lakh. WebThe amount of gratuity payable is calculated based on a formula set out in the law. For each completed year of service, an employee is entitled to 15 days’ salary multiplied by their number of years of service.
